PRE CARE
Start taking Lysine or Zovarix 7 days before the procedure if you have a tendency for cold sores on your lips. Zovarix is a prescription drug and a physician should be consulted before taking this medication.

POST CARE
Immediately after the procedure, the area treated will look much darker and much more defined than the final results.
Be patient. It will look much softer in 5-6 days depending on how fast your skin heals.
Make an adjustment appointment if there is anything you would like to change.
The appropriate waiting time is 2 weeks for eyes and brows and 4 weeks for lips.
Touching up a tattoo prematurely can result in scarring, tenderness and an undesirable color.
You cannot adjust color unless you know the color is settled.

THE HEALING PROCESS
Keep sealant cream on 5 times a day for 5 days. Sealant prevents infections and scabbing.
- Don't sit in a jacuzzi or swim for 5 days. Steam will open pores and make the color bleed out.
- Don't scrub the treated area.
- Don't scrutinize the work. The healing process is normal.
We recommend make-up not be applied over the healing tattoo. This can lead to infection. However if you must use it, use brand new make-up to minimize infection. This is especially important with mascara.
Eyeliner
Expect the eye to be tender 1-2 days. If eyeliner is swollen: wet a Lipton Tea bag in cold water and apply for 10 minutes. Re-apply if necessary.
Eyebrows
Brows will be tender for 1-2 days. They will turn dark for 5-6 days. After 5-6 days they will dramatically soften, normally over 50%-60%.
Lips
This area will take the longest to heal. The color will be extremely bright for 7-8 days. It will then fade to no color and re-appear after 3-6 weeks.
